Description
Dinas View is a two-storey cottage dating from the 18th century, featuring colourwashed stone rubble walls and a slate roof that is hipped to the northeast. The southeast elevation has two windows, with a small-pane window on the left side of the first floor, while the right-hand window is blind. On the ground floor, there are two camber-headed windows; the left is a sash window, and the right is a casement window. To the right, there is a single-storey porch made of painted brick, also with a slate roof that is hipped to the right, and it has a modern half-glazed door. At the rear, the northeast end includes a 6-pane sash window on each floor, a projecting chimney breast that has been cut down, and a single-storey entrance block with a lean-to roof and a six-panelled door, along with a window above.
